Asbestos Exposure: A Silent KillerWhat Is Asbestos?
Asbestos is a naturally happening mineral that was commonly utilized in building, shipbuilding, and manufacturing due to its fireproof homes. Although its usage has actually decreased substantially considering that the 1970s, lots of buildings constructed before then still include asbestos products.
How Does Asbestos Cause Lung Cancer?
When asbestos fibers are breathed in, they can become trapped in the lungs, causing a variety of illness. Lung cancer is among the most major results of extended asbestos exposure. The risk of establishing lung cancer increases substantially for those who smoke integrated with asbestos exposure.

Insurance Coverage for Asbestos-Related Lung Cancer
People detected with lung cancer due to asbestos exposure may be entitled to specific insurance benefits. Comprehending both public and personal insurance choices is vital for navigating the monetary implications of treatment.
Types of Insurance Coverage
Workers' Compensation
Workers' compensation insurance might cover medical costs and lost incomes for employees who struggle with lung cancer due to asbestos exposure in the work environment.
Health Insurance
Most private medical insurance prepares cover the costs associated with lung cancer diagnosis and treatment, consisting of chemotherapy, radiation, and surgery.
Long-Term Disability Insurance
If lung cancer considerably impairs a person's capability to work, long-lasting disability insurance may supply monetary support.
Asbestos Trust Funds
Numerous business have actually established trust funds as part of bankruptcy settlements for victims of asbestos exposure.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)1. What types of lung cancer are connected to asbestos exposure?
Asbestos exposure is mostly connected to 2 types of lung cancer: squamous cell cancer and small cell carcinoma.
2. The length of time after exposure do asbestos-related diseases appear?
The latency duration for asbestos-related diseases, consisting of lung cancer, can vary from 10 to 40 years after exposure.
3. Can workers' compensation declares be submitted after retirement?
Yes, if the lung cancer diagnosis can be credited to work environment asbestos exposure, a claim may still be filed even after retirement.
